On a website that I manage, I share a lot of PDFs via Google Docs. Users in China are not able to use Google and therefore cannot access these files. If I shared them via acrobat.adobe.com links, would China be able to access? They don't need to edit, just to view.

Correct answer Test Screen Name

This is up to the government in China. They make the decision about what access to allow. It may change day to day. The general advice is that if you want to reach an audience in China, you need a web site within China, run by Chinese staff.

The link to the file shared via acrobat.adobe.com may not be accessible as the service is not available in that Geolocation i.e. China.
